The street in brief

Sales on Margate Road are mostly detached houses. The median sale price, £235,000, sits close to the FY8 norm. On floor area that works out near £2,211 per square metre, below the district's £2,397.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; FY8 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 12 sales across 9 homes since 2003 — homes here come up rarely.

Margate Road's £235,000 median sits close to FY8's £227,998; on floor space it runs £2,211/m² against the district's £2,397/m² (-8%).

Street and FY8 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
